Toxoplasma IgM Antibodies (IO0112)

Description

Toxoplasma IgM Antibodies is a blood test used to detect IgM antibodies against Toxoplasma gondii, indicating recent or acute infection. It is especially important in pregnancy to assess the risk of congenital toxoplasmosis. This test is commonly included in the TORCH panel and helps identify early infection, though positive results should be confirmed with IgG and IgG avidity testing.

Pre-Test Instructions:

  • Fasting not required
  • Positive IgM should be confirmed with Toxoplasma IgG and IgG Avidity
  • False positives may occur; clinical correlation required
  • Provide clinical details (pregnancy status, immunocompromised state)
  • Not recommended as standalone diagnosis
